Lower profit but future is encouraging.

SIMS segment have submitted bids and proposals with the total project values of approximately RM600 million, we hope to secure
some of these projects in the coming financial year. At the same time, we will continue to re-organise and to mitigate losses through
cost cutting.
For our renewable green energy project in Kuang, we have passed Initial Operation Date (IOD) with TNB. We are currently
undergoing the Commencement Operation Date (COD) test with SEDA and we expect to complete in January 2018. Barring any
unforseen circumstances, we are expecting the FiTCD (Fit-in-Tariff Commencement Date) to be in January 2018. We are hopeful with
the commissioning of our advanced gasification green energy system at our Kuang plant, will open a new corridor for us to tap on
quickly the vast potential of the demand for our green energy generation system in the region.We are currently negotiating 2 green
waste management projects in Vietnam and hope to conclude the contracts in 3 months time.

RATIONALE FOR THE PROPOSED DISPOSAL(extracted from 20 Oct 17 company announcement):

The Proposed Disposal provides an opportunity for the Company to unlock and realise the value of its investments in BCM Electronics.

In the past, BCM Electronics has been largely dependent on large-scale contracts related to overseas multinational OEM companies and continuous capital investment for technology refresh to maintain its competitive edge. Given the highly competitive and specialised nature of the EMS industry, there is limited leverage to further increase the competitive edge of the Comcorp Group in the EMS and EMS-related industries. If Comcorp is not able to continue to maintain the competitiveness of the EMS business, there could be adverse impact of potentially losing its key customers to its competitor(s). The factors that may hamper the Comcorp Group’s competitive edge are set out below:

(i) Size of competitors
Most of BCM Electronics’ competitors have substantially greater resources and greater geographically diversified international operations. BCM Electronics has only one manufacturing site. Due to its size and lack of economies of scale, BCM Electronics has little bargaining strength in material purchasing.

(ii) High material costs and rising cost of labour
Material cost and labour cost, represent more than 85% and more than 5% respectively of the total cost of sales of BCM Electronics for the past 5 FYEs. High material cost, rising cost of labour and rising operational costs may adversely impact BCM Electronics’ competitive edge.

(iii) Capital investment requirements
Keeping up with technology advances is paramount to ensure BCM Electronics’ competitiveness. Financial ability to continuously support substantial capital investment in both machinery and human capital are pivotal for BCM Electronics’ business to remain sustainable in the EMS industry.

(iv) Dependence on key customers
BCM Electronics is dependent on its top five (5) key customers who contributed approximately 90% of its revenue for the past five (5) FYEs. Customers are demanding their EMS partner to have total integrated services capability, including manufacturing of plastic and mechanical component parts, in order to maintain cost competitiveness. Lack of R&D capability and no economies of scale for vertical integration will pose further threats for BCM Electronics’ ability to meet its customers’ requirements and to continue receiving contracts from them.

(v) Tax Benefits
Tax benefits such as Reinvestment Allowances enjoyed by BCM Electronics have been almost fully utilised as at FYE 31 January 2017. Therefore, BCM Electronics will be subjected to a higher effective tax rate subsequent to the FYE 31 January 2017 and this will impact its net earnings in the future.

Additionally, the Board also views the Proposed Disposal as an opportunity for the Company to reprioritises its business focus and resources into further growing its existing waste-to-energy business. Its maiden waste-to-energy 2 megawatt plant in Kuang (“Kuang IPP”) is expected to be fully commissioned and revenue generating in the fourth quarter of the financial year ending 31 January 2018. The Kuang IPP will provide a recurring income to the Comcorp Group. The Company also intends to venture into the green waste management business.

The Comcorp Group views both the waste-to-energy and green waste management business prospects be encouraging and expects it to provide Comcorp Group with a sustainable business portfolio moving forward. As such, the Comcorp Group intends to use part of the Disposal Consideration for its future investments in both the businesses.
